Each bouquet is crafted by our expert florists using fresh, premium stems and delivered in bud to maximise vase life, so you can watch the roses and carnations open beautifully over several days. Guard petals are left on the roses during transit to protect the inner blooms; simply remove them on arrival for a flawless finish.

Enjoy up to 5 days of freshness, backed by our quality guarantee. If a particular flower is out of season, we'll substitute with blooms of similar colour, size and value to maintain the same luxurious style.
